Name: | Hut in settlement south-west of Deadlake Foot, Peter Tavy |
---|
Summary
Hut circle of 4.2 metres diameter with a bank 1.6 metres wide by 0.3 metres high within enclosure to the west of the settlement to the north-west of junction of the Rattle Brook and the River Tavy

Full description
Probert, S. + Fletcher, M. + Newman, P., 1998, Willsworthy Training Area, Peter Tavy, Devon: An Archaeological survey by the Royal Commission on the Historical Monuments of England (Report - Survey). SDV350638.
(25/06/1998) Two groups of prehistoric hut circles and associated walling lie on a SE-facing hillslope. Centred at SX55908384 and SX55748388 respectively they lie in an area of extensive, relatively modern peat cutting between 440m and 455m above OD.
Hut circle at SX55768384 of 4.2 metres in internal diameter and levelled into the slope. The boulder and stone bank is about 1.6 metres wide and 0.3 metres high. The entrance is not visible. This is a fine hut circle though it is covered by peat and tall grass.
